unifiedRbacApplication resource type (tipo de recurso unifiedRbacApplication)
Namespace: microsoft.graph
Importante
As APIs na versão /beta
no Microsoft Graph estão sujeitas a alterações. Não há suporte para o uso dessas APIs em aplicativos de produção. Para determinar se uma API está disponível na v1.0, use o seletor Versão.
Representa um contentor de gestão de funções para definições de funções unificadas e atribuições de funções para fornecedores de controlo de acesso baseado em funções (RBAC) no Microsoft 365. Esta é uma entidade partilhada destinada a substituir rbacApplication. Atualmente, apenas são suportadas aplicações RBAC do Exchange.
Métodos
Método | Tipo de retorno | Descrição |
---|---|---|
Criar atribuição de função | unifiedRoleAssignment | Crie um novo objeto unifiedRoleAssignment . |
Listar atribuição de função | unifiedRoleAssignment collection (coleção unifiedRoleAssignment) | Obtenha uma lista de objetos unifiedRoleAssignment para um fornecedor RBAC. Só pode consultar instâncias específicas ao filtrar roleDefinitionId, principalId ou appScopeId. |
Listar atribuições de funções transitivas | unifiedRoleAssignment collection (coleção unifiedRoleAssignment) | Obtenha a lista de objetos unifiedRoleAssignment diretos e transitivos para um principal específico. Esta API requer o principalId num pedido. |
Criar definição de função | unifiedRoleDefinition | Crie um novo objeto unifiedRoleDefinition para um fornecedor RBAC. |
Listar definições de função | unifiedRoleDefinition collection | Obtenha uma lista de objetos unifiedRoleDefinition para um fornecedor RBAC. |
List | coleção customAppScope | Obtenha uma lista de objetos personalizadosappScope para um fornecedor RBAC. |
Propriedades
Nenhum.
Relações
Relação | Tipo | Descrição |
---|---|---|
customAppScopes | coleção customAppScope | Objeto de âmbito específico da carga de trabalho que representa os recursos aos quais foi concedido acesso ao principal. |
resourceNamespaces | unifiedRbacResourceNamespace collection (coleção unifiedRbacResourceNamespace) | Recurso que representa uma coleção de ações relacionadas. |
roleAssignments | unifiedRoleAssignment collection (coleção unifiedRoleAssignment) | Recurso para conceder acesso a utilizadores ou grupos. |
roleDefinitions | unifiedRoleDefinition collection | As funções permitidas pelos fornecedores RBAC e as permissões atribuídas às funções. |
transitiveRoleAssignments | unifiedRoleAssignment collection (coleção unifiedRoleAssignment) | Recurso para conceder acesso a utilizadores ou grupos transitivos. |
Representação JSON
A representação JSON seguinte mostra o tipo de recurso.
{
"@odata.type": "#microsoft.graph.unifiedRbacApplication"
}